THIRUVANANTHAPURAM: Opposition leader Ramesh Chennithala said CPM state secretary Kodiyeri Balakrishnan should apologise to the public for his insulting remarks against me in the iPhone controversy. The CPM who tried to crucify me in the name of the iPhone which I have not received, should respond. Kodiyeri is behind the iPhone controversy. Spreading fake news is to defame me in the society, he said.

Chennithala said, “Kodiyeri need not apologise to me for spreading untrue things but should apologise to the people of Kerala. I went for a function of the UAE Consulate as per their invitation. I had not accepted the iPhone. I will move forward with legal steps. I will wait till a reply is obtained on the legal notice given. Anyway will wait for 15 days and after that will move legally, he said.
